你查询的IP:[121.8.226.133]  地理位置:中国–广东–广州电信

最新查询123.128.234.154 202.95.169.26 114.80.114.76 59.155.67.226 123.100.7.247 121.4.215.178 122.112.19.1 221.136.27.4 116.207.117.46 121.8.226.133 117.44.10.196 119.232.87.179 202.38.128.62 202.179.240.192 121.4.70.82 117.124.60.151 120.24.10.183 202.127.12.106 203.88.32.79 202.122.64.87 202.127.192.111 119.112.162.185 221.192.45.41 210.185.192.101 123.128.10.98 118.64.209.158 117.103.16.187 116.4.118.151 124.248.238.198 122.224.171.208 118.224.151.203